The study of travertine deposits, using palaeoenvironmental interpretations allow to characterize their relations with the karstic environment. Climate can be broadly reconstructed and chronological framework is specified by means of radiometric datings. The area of Perigord Quercy proved particularly rich in springs and valley travertine deposits. They are related to the main karstic sectors of the Northern Aquitaine carbonated platform. On the whole, forty deposits were listed, whose principal ones are presented here. Other tufa deposits more recently discovered are also presented.
